Thrifty Tomato & Lentil Soup
A hearty, budget-friendly soup made with pantry staples that simmers to rich, comforting perfection in under 30 minutes. Ingredients
- 1 can (14 oz) diced tomatoes
- 1 cup brown lentils
- 1 medium, diced yellow onion
- 1 medium, diced carrot
- 2, diced celery stalk
- 3 cloves, minced garlic
- 4 cups chicken broth
- 1 tsp dried thyme
- 2 tbsp olive oil
- 1/2 tsp salt
- 1/4 tsp black pepper
Instructions
- Step 1: Heat 2 tbsp olive oil in a large pot over medium heat. Add 1 diced yellow onion, 1 diced carrot, and 2 diced celery stalks, sautéing for 5 minutes until softened and fragrant.
- Step 2: Stir in 3 minced garlic cloves and 1 tsp dried thyme, cooking for 1 minute until aromatic—do not brown the garlic.
- Step 3: Add 1 can (14 oz) diced tomatoes (with juice), 1 cup rinsed brown lentils, 4 cups chicken broth, 1/2 tsp salt, and 1/4 tsp black pepper. Bring to a gentle boil, then reduce heat to low and simmer covered for 20 minutes until lentils are tender.
- Step 4: Use an immersion blender to puree the soup until smooth (or carefully transfer to a blender in batches), then return to low heat for 2 minutes to reheat. Serve hot with crusty bread.

How do I store leftover Thrifty Tomato & Lentil Soup?
Cool to room temperature within 2 hours, then store in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 4 days. Reheat covered in a 350°F oven for 10-12 minutes, or microwave at 70% power in 60-second bursts to keep (14 oz) diced tomatoes from drying out.
